          Karen Carpenter's Biography

          American musician, a member of a popular brother-sister singing team “The Carpenters,” who sold millions of hit records in the early ’70s. They made densely layered, pop-oriented demo tapes which caught the attention of Herb Alpert who signed them to A&M Records, 1970. They released their first album in November 1970, “Ticket to Ride.” “Close to You” sold over a million records, No. 1 in the U.S. and several other countries.
          Karen had a brief marriage to Tom Burris, but showed no signs of emotional distress serious enough to cause a breakdown. In late 1981, she went to her brother with the admission that “something was wrong” when she and the family realized that her lack of appetite was a serious problem.
          Carpenter moved inexorably into anorexia nervosa, but seemed on the edge of recovery in 1982, With treatment, she managed to pump her weight from a frail 80 lbs on her 5′ 4″ (1.63 m) frame to a nearly normal 110 lbs (50 kg). She and Richard were working on their 12th album, “Voice of the Heart.” She was her bubbly, energetic self until the end, when, after an eight-year battle, Karen died at age 32 in her parent’s home of cardiac arrest on 4 February 1983 in Downey, California.
